Climate Change Induced Landslide Susceptibility Assessment - for Aiding Climate Resilient Planning for Road Infrastructure: A Case Study in Rangamati District, Chittagong Hill Tracts, Bangladesh

Abstract

Climate change induced extreme hydro-meteorological conditions have increased the prevalence of landslides in the hilly and geologically fragile region of Chittagong Hill Tract districts (including Rangamati) in Bangladesh. These landslides have attributed to significant damages to transportation infrastructures such as roads and bridge. In this study, we investigated the susceptibility of landslides due to extreme rainfall events under different climate change scenarios in Rangamati district. We developed high-resolution 1km x 1km downscaled extreme rainfall projections under RCP 4.5 and RCP 8.5 scenarios for baseline period 1976-2005 and for future time horizons 2030s, 2050s, and 2080s.
